landmarkSeafoam Islands
Twin islands carved by sea — the resting place of legendary Articuno.
Lore
History & significance
Twin islands hollowed out by ancient sea currents. Articuno is rumored to roost in the deepest chamber, where the cave temperature plummets far below freezing.

Walkthrough
Step-by-step guide
- 1
Reach the islands by Surfing south from Fuchsia along Route 19/20.
- 2
Push the Boulders down through five floors using Strength to dam the current and pass.
- 3
On the bottom floor, save before encountering Articuno (level 50).
- 4
Use Surf to leave through the southern exit toward Cinnabar Island.
